
Camel Trek: Traces of the Silk Road
Follow ancient merchant routes on Bactrian camels
A journey through Mongolia
For a thousand years, Bactrian camels carried silk, spices, and ideas across the Gobi. Retrace a section of the old Silk Road on camelback, camping at ancient caravanserai sites, exploring forgotten oases, and experiencing the desert exactly as those ancient travelers did — slowly, deliberately, and with wonder.
